Context: Ardenfell line margins slipped three points over two quarters. Drivers: input steel costs, aggressive discounting at the Westmoor branch, and a stale price book. Proposal: uplift list prices four percent, tighten discount authority to regional level, sunset the two lowest-margin SKUs. Risk: volume loss at Halverton accounts, estimated under two percent. Decision requested at Thursday's review. Modelling assumptions are in the appendix pack. The commercial reasoning leadership wants kept close is noted directly below.

board note of tajop-yajof: The finance team signed off on a budget of $77.6 million for Project Pramir.

# Taxrate lookup cache client (Quillbasin)
# On-call: this client warms the regional tax-rate cache from the
# internal Ledgerly rate service every 15 minutes. Stale entries older
# than one hour are served with a warning header; older than four hours
# triggers a page. If warming fails, check Ledgerly health before
# restarting the client. The client authenticates to Ledgerly with the
# internal service key that follows.

app token of hahig-bawef = qvz4-jEJj

Minutes — Management Meeting, Ferndale House

Present: T. Okafor (chair), M. Bellweather, R. Senna.

The committee reviewed exposure to the kronet following the Valtria contract signing. After careful discussion of forward contracts versus natural hedging, the board resolved to hedge 70% of projected kronet receipts for eighteen months, reviewed quarterly. Branch managers should route queries to Treasury. The strategic rationale for this position is recorded below.

internal memo for tahaf-bagag: Only 23 of the 258 pilot accounts renewed Raliel, so a churn review is set for August 16. Silmirox Systems is in early talks to buy Fraaelek Partners for about $235.8 million.

Subject: Training budget for next year

Hi all — heads up that the L&D budget for next year lands at roughly the same level as this year, with a modest bump for the Fernbrook leadership track. Department heads should submit draft plans by month-end. One strategic consideration is driving this allocation, and it's for this group only.

internal memo for fafog-fadug: Gross margin on Holwyn came in at 10 percent against a plan of 5 percent. Only 5 of the 140 pilot accounts renewed Holwyn, so a churn review is set for January 1.